Saudi Arabia - Re-Export of Medical, Dental, Surgical and Veterinary Furniture

Since 2014, Saudi Arabia Re-Export of Medical, Dental, Surgical and Veterinary Furniture decreased by 4.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 5 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Medical, Dental, Surgical and Veterinary Furniture with $573,178.85. Saudi Arabia is overtaken by Kuwait, which was number 4 with $578,878.25 and is followed by New Zealand with $547,209.69. United States lead the ranking with $77,047,959.86 in 2019, a growth of 6% compared to 2018. Georgia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+200.7% per year, while Bahamas was the worst growing country at -41.2% per year.
